Renters often underestimate the cost of refurnishing a damaged property. Just because you are renting a condo or home, you still own plenty of property and personal items—such as a tablet, smartphone, desk, and more. All of these have value, which would be a real loss if damaged or destroyed. That's why you need renters insurance from State Farm. Why go with renters insurance from Dave Childres?
